楼主: clu43
2846 14

[其他] 求教好心的版主^_^ [推广有奖]

11
clu43 发表于 2010-4-28 23:49:39
sungmoo 发表于 2010-4-28 22:04
clu43 发表于 2010-4-28 21:40 sorry 没讲清楚
其次 在对所选的的fa mo为缺失值的回归中 income数据并不是用个体自己的 而是用同一个household下相对应的父母收入做工具变量替代 比如1中的income300 需用2中的200替代 而且他们必须是同一年份下(如上述1993)的情况才可替代 问题在于我的数据是panel 会有很多不同的年份 不知道用什么语句才能让其选出在同一个household下的相同年份的个体及其父母数据 并只对个体进行回归 且回归的自变量收入需用相对应的父母收入代替?
最关键的是,你没有把各变量的意义讲出来(而是假设了:从来没有见过你数据的人已经知道了你数据中各变量的意义)。

别人如何判定哪个观测值是父母的,哪个观测值是子女的呢?

某人可不可能同时有父有母?若可能,以父收入替代还是以母收入替代?
当fa 或mo为1时 此观测值即是父母的
如果有父有母的话用父亲收入替代  
很不好意思 因为论文还在做的过程中 所以数据筛选有很多问题没想到 也没讲明白 非常感谢你的耐心指导!

12
clu43 发表于 2010-4-29 00:29:12
hhid        year        line        income        father        mother
211101001        1989        1        8551.743               
211101001        1991        1        6771.079               
211101001        1993        1        11764.44               
211101001        2000        2        10377.58               
211101001        2000        3        12410.53        1        1
211101001        2000        3        12410.53        1        1
211101001        2000        2        13541.78               
211101001        2000        2        10758.46               
211101001        2000        3        12410.53        1        1
211101001        2000        3        12410.53        1        1
211101001        2000        1        10988.35               
211101001        2000        2        12913.54               
211101002        1989        1        7931.927               
211101002        1991        2        5419.299               
211101002        1991        1        5948.698               
211101002        1991        2        4679.681               
211101002        1991        3                1        1
211101002        1991        2        4859.36               
211101002        1993        3                1        1
211101002        1993        1        6634.58               
211101002        1993        3                1        1
211101003        1989        2        8427.104               
211101003        1991        1        7706.991               
211101003        1991        1        7706.991               
211101003        1991        3                1        1
211101003        1993        3                1        1
211101003        1993        1        9048.201               
211101003        1993        3                1        1
211101003        2000        1        7033.552               
211101003        2000        3                1        1
211101003        2004        2        6521.96               
以上是部分数据
我希望筛选出像 obs   hhid                year      line          inc             fa        mo
                          1。 211101001        2000        2        10377.58               
                          2。 211101001        2000        3        12410.53        1        1
观测值1这样的个体做回归 而且个体收入用同一household 同一年份下的父母收入替代(观测值2符合 因为 fa mo 不为缺失值 而且与个体属同一household 同一年份)

13
sungmoo 发表于 2010-4-29 08:27:48
clu43 发表于 2010-4-29 00:29
hhid        year        line        income        father        mother
211101001        1989        1        8551.743               
211101001        1991        1        6771.079               
211101001        1993        1        11764.44               
211101001        2000        2        10377.58               
211101001        2000        3        12410.53        1        1
211101001        2000        3        12410.53        1        1
211101001        2000        2        13541.78               
211101001        2000        2        10758.46               
211101001        2000        3        12410.53        1        1
211101001        2000        3        12410.53        1        1
211101001        2000        1        10988.35               
211101001        2000        2        12913.54               
211101002        1989        1        7931.927               
211101002        1991        2        5419.299               
211101002        1991        1        5948.698               
211101002        1991        2        4679.681               
211101002        1991        3                1        1
211101002        1991        2        4859.36               
211101002        1993        3                1        1
211101002        1993        1        6634.58               
211101002        1993        3                1        1
211101003        1989        2        8427.104               
211101003        1991        1        7706.991               
211101003        1991        1        7706.991               
211101003        1991        3                1        1
211101003        1993        3                1        1
211101003        1993        1        9048.201               
211101003        1993        3                1        1
211101003        2000        1        7033.552               
211101003        2000        3                1        1
211101003        2004        2        6521.96
仅对于你给出的以上数据,你是不是只要以下结果?

hhid year line income father mother
211101001  2000 1 12410.53 . .  
211101001  2000 2 12410.53 . .  
211101001  2000 2 12410.53 . .  
211101001  2000 2 12410.53 . .
211101001  2000 2 12410.53 . .


****************************
sort hhid year line
by hhid year: egen p=sum((father==1|mother==1)&income<.)
by hhid year: egen c=sum(father==.&mother==.)
keep if p>0&c>0
g i=income if father==1|mother==1
by hhid year: egen t=max(i)
replace income=t
keep if i==.
drop p c i t
已有 1 人评分学术水平 热心指数 信用等级 收起 理由
nlm0402 + 2 + 2 + 2 精彩帖子

总评分: 学术水平 + 2  热心指数 + 2  信用等级 + 2   查看全部评分

14
clu43 发表于 2010-4-29 09:39:43
13# sungmoo


已运出结果 非常非常非常感谢^_^
不过存在一些重复的观测值 是因为本身数据的问题 所以的变量都相等 测量的个体也一样 不知用什么命令可将重复的观测值删除?

15
sungmoo 发表于 2010-4-29 11:17:32
clu43 发表于 2010-4-29 09:39 不知用什么命令可将重复的观测值删除?
help duplicates drop

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2026-1-1 21:37